MERCURYCONTAINING WASTE WATERS PURIFICATION

N.M.Muradova, A.I.Yagubov, A.N.Nuriyev, I.Y.Hasanov, T.A.Salimova,V.E.Rustamova,V.X.Alieva

The sorption of mercury ions out of solutions and waste waters by clinoptilolite of Aydag deposit (Azerbaijan) has been studied. It has been established that the sorptional capacity of clinoptilolite towards the mercury ions rises with the increase of pH and reduction the size of particles. The experiments let us value positively the possibility of using the clinoptilolite for ion exchanging extraction of mercury ions out of acid and alkali waste waters. The number of independent factors which influence the degree of waste waters treat­ment of chlor production from mercury has been established. The regressive model, which can be used for regulating the concentration of mercury ions in the treated waste water has been developped.
